Bill and Hillary Clinton National Airport
β OpenThe Bill and Hillary Clinton National Airport, located in Little Rock, Arkansas, United States, is a bustling airport serving the region with domestic and international flights. Named after former President Bill Clinton and former Secretary of State Hillary Clinton, the airport offers a range of amenities and services for travelers, including dining options, shopping outlets, and convenient transportation options. With modern facilities and a commitment to customer service, the Bill and Hillary Clinton National Airport strives to provide a seamless and enjoyable travel experience for all passengers.

Little Rock Convention & Visitors Bureau
β ClosedThe Little Rock Convention & Visitors Bureau is your ultimate guide to all things Little Rock, Arkansas. Located at 101 South Spring Street, this institution offers information on attractions such as the zoo, restaurants, the Clinton Presidential Center, and more. Explore various districts in Little Rock, including SOMA, Quapaw, the Main Street Creative Corridor, East Village, and the River Market District. Discover hidden culinary gems in the airport district, adjacent to the Bill and Hillary Clinton National Airport. Little Rock is celebrated for its diverse cultures, with ethnic restaurants specializing in Indian, Asian, and Latin American cuisines. The city also offers premier residential areas in Chenal and Pleasant Valley, as well as a vibrant arts scene in North Little Rock. Mark your calendar for the April 8, 2024 eclipse in Little Rock and check out the wide variety of events, festivals, and activities the city has to offer. Stay up-to-date with the latest happenings in Little Rock by reading the bureau's blog posts. Whether you're seeking outdoor adventures or exploring the city's rich history, Little Rock has something for everyone.
